
Joe Flacco has agreed to remain with the New York Jets in a backup quarterback role, and Zach Wilson seems quite pleased about that. The former BYU star had an awesome way of showing it.
After the Jets announced that they have re-signed Flacco, Wilson sent a hilarious tweet welcoming the 37-year-old back. He called Flacco “dad” and referred to him as an “Elite QB.”

Those who have followed Flacco’s career know that there was once a highly entertaining debate over whether Flacco should be considered “elite.” That question has since been answered (hint: he’s not), but the former Baltimore Ravens star does have a Super Bowl ring and Super Bowl MVP trophy. He may not be elite, but he has had a solid career.
Flacco was with the Jets in 2020 before he signed with the Philadelphia Eagles as a backup to Jalen Hurts last season. He was then traded back to New York after Wilson went down with an injury. Obviously, he and Wilson established a close relationship during their brief time together.
